Referring to fig. 1 to 4, the present invention provides a lunch box convenient to disassemble, which comprises a lunch box main body 10 having a meal containing area for containing meal, and a lunch box upper cover 20 capable of being integrated with the lunch box main body 10.
The whole body of cutlery box main part 10 is the rectangle, including a plurality of cell bodies that are used for splendid attire meal, in this embodiment, is first cell body 12 respectively, second cell body 13 and third cell body 14, and the outside of a plurality of cell bodies all is provided with the intensity of a plurality of ribs in order to increase the cell body. The separating parts are arranged between the groove bodies to separate the groove bodies, in the embodiment, the separating parts are the partition plates 16, and the partition plates 16 are protruding structures extending from the adjacent groove walls between the groove bodies and are in a three-fork shape. A lower catching portion 17 protruding upward is provided at the edge of the side wall of the lunch box body 10. In addition, the lunch box body is provided with a first holding part 11, and the first holding part 11 is in a sheet shape and extends from the edge of the lunch box body along the horizontal direction to depart from the meal containing area.
The whole shape of cutlery box upper cover 20 is close with cutlery box main part 10, wholly is the rectangle, include at first cell body 12, the cavity structure that has the epirelief that second cell body 13 and third cell body 14's corresponding position set up, be first covering area 22 respectively, second covering area 23 and third covering area 24, through first covering area 22, second covering area 23 and third covering area 24 and first cell body 12, the meal volume that can hold after cutlery box upper cover and the gomphosis of cutlery box main part can be increased to the structure of second cell body 13 and third cell body 14. The lunch box upper cover 20 is provided with the separation groove 25 in the position that baffle 16 corresponds, and baffle 16 can place in the clearance between the closed each cell body of separation groove 25, reaches the effect of cutting off each cell body to prevent that rice and meat dish from mixing in the transportation or carrying process, influencing the dining experience. The upper cover 20 of the lunch box has a concave upper engaging portion 26 on the side wall, and the lower engaging portion 17 can be embedded into the upper engaging portion 26 to integrate the main body 10 of the lunch box with the upper cover 20 of the lunch box. The lunch box body 20 has a second holding part 21, and the first holding part 21 is in a sheet shape and extends from the edge of the lunch box body 10 along the horizontal direction away from the meal containing area.
In this embodiment, the pair of first holding portions 11 of the lunch box body 10 are disposed along the diagonal line of the lunch box body 10 in a central symmetry manner, and the pair of second holding portions 21 of the upper cover 20 of the lunch box are disposed at the positions corresponding to the first holding portions 11.
In the present embodiment, the area of the overlapping portion where the first holding portion 11 and the second holding portion 21 abut against each other is not more than half of the total area of the second holding portion 21, and the area of the portion where the first holding portion 11 does not overlap with the second holding portion 21 is not less than one third of the total area of the first holding portion 11, so as to ensure that the two portions have sufficient area of mutual displacement. When the meal box is used, the first holding part 11 and the second holding part 12 are mutually abutted but not completely overlapped, and the staggered and overlapped structural layout increases the area which can be held by a user, so that the user can conveniently take the meal box when the meal box is filled with the meal.
As shown in fig. 5, as a further improvement of the present invention, the first grip 11 is provided with a plurality of protruding particles arranged in a matrix on the front and back surfaces thereof to improve the tactile sensation of the hand when grasping, and to improve the friction between the user's finger and the first grip 11, preventing slipping.
As shown in FIG. 6, the upper plane of the second grip portion 21 is provided with a projection protruding from the upper plane to increase the tactile sensation.
When the lunch box main body 10 and the lunch box upper cover 20 are buckled into a whole, the first holding part 11 and the second holding part 21 are mutually abutted and partially overlapped; when a user needs to have a meal or open the lunch box, since the first holding part 11 and the second holding part 21 are not completely overlapped and are staggered, the user can grasp the first holding part 11 with one hand, grasp the second holding part 21 with the other hand, and pull up the first holding part 11, and the upper cover 20 of the lunch box is separated from the main body 10 of the lunch box along with the first holding part 11 being lifted.
In this embodiment, through setting up first gripping part 11 at cutlery box main part 10, set up second gripping part 21 at cutlery box upper cover 20, when using, first gripping part 11 and second gripping part 21 butt each other but not overlap completely, the mutual staggered structure overall arrangement who overlaps has increased the area that can supply the user to hold on the one hand to make things convenient for the user to take when the cutlery box is filled with the meal, on the other hand, utilize first gripping part 11 and second gripping part 21 also to be convenient for the user to split the cutlery box, the dining experience has been improved.
